Abstract
The utility model discloses a kind of integrated shaped steel site welding interface structures, it includes the first integrated shaped steel and the second integrated shaped steel, the both ends of two integrated shaped steel offer two notches, it is plugged with the first plate and the second plate respectively in two notches at the welding end of the first integrated shaped steel and the second integrated shaped steel, second plate includes vertical portion, the upper end of the vertical portion is bent with horizontal component outward, the one side of the vertical portion is close to the setting of proximate matter side plate inner wall, another side melting welding is fixed on proximate matter bottom plate, the horizontal component is located at except the notch and the end of proximate matter side plate is fixed in its bottom melting welding, the end of first plate is stretched out the described first integrated shaped steel and is connected on the outer end face of the horizontal component by groovewelding.Above-mentioned integrated shaped steel site welding interface structure is not only simple in structure, and manufacturing cost is low;And it on the force dispersion to proximate matter of stress raiser, can will substantially increase the solder bond power of integrated shaped steel.

Background technology
The own advantages of integrated shaped steel Residential Buildings obtain certain approval in the construction process, before having wide application
Scape is one of 2015 building industry modernization development outline target of State Council.But integrated shaped steel Residential Buildings are in building course
In, it needs integrated shaped steel carrying out live splicing along short transverse, to form the wall of different height.
It is arranged currently, existing integrated shaped steel is all utilized in along the splicing of short transverse between two integrated shaped steel up and down
Connecting flange, by being respectively welded two integrated shaped steel on connecting flange, to realize two integrated shaped steel in short transverse
Splicing, this splicing construction has the disadvantage that:
1) connecting flange is must be provided with, it is complicated, it is of high cost;
2) by the way of connecting flange welding, junction stress concentration influences the bearing capacity and intensity of wall entirety.

The beneficial effects of the utility model are that the integrated shaped steel site welding interface structure has compared with prior art
Following advantages:
1) realize that the splicing of two integrated shaped steel is fixed by the first plate and the second plate, compared to using connecting flange
Connecting method, it is simple in structure, it is at low cost;
2) the first plate and the second plate are by melting welding fixed gap, and are fixed with the sidewall weld of proximate matter, improve
Forced area can substantially increase erection welding binding force, to improve by the force dispersion to proximate matter of stress raiser
The bearing capacity and intensity of junction;
3) the second plate uses special structure design, can increase the bonding area when welding of two workpiece, improves the
The solder bond power of one integrated shaped steel and the second integrated shaped steel;
4) the first plate and the second plate are all made of roll-in cold-rolled section, and production cost is low, is convenient for making, and is conducive to large quantities of
Measure automated production.
